Process:
Remove parentheses.
Combine like terms on each side of the
equation.
Clear fractions and/ or decimals (optional).
Add to or subtract from each side of the
equation to get the variable term alone on one side of the equation only.
Divide or multiply each side of the equation
to get the coefficient of the variable equal to one.
Example: 4x + 3 = -21
4x = -24 Subtracted 3
from each side.
x = -6 Divided
each side by 4.
Check:
4(-6) + 3 = -21
-24 +
3 = -21
-21 = -21
Example:5y
– 7 + y = 7y + 21 – 5y
6y – 7 = 2y + 21 Combined like terms on
each side.
4y – 7 =
21
Subtracted 2y from each side.
4y =
28
Added 7 to each side.
y =
7
Divided each side by 4.
check:
5( 7
) – 7 + ( 7 ) = 7( 7 ) + 21 – 5( 7 )
35
– 7 + 7 = 49 + 21 – 35
35 = 70 – 35
35 = 35
Example:
6x – (3x + 8) = 16
6x – 3x – 8 = 16
Removed parentheses by distributing –1.
3x – 8 = 16 Combined like
terms.
3x = 24 Added 8 to each side.
x
= 8 Divided each side by 3.
Example:
5 – 3(x + 2) = 5
5 – 3x – 6 = 5 Removed parentheses by
distributing –3.
-1 – 3x =
5
Combined like terms.
- 3x =
6
Added 1 to each side.
x
=
-2
Divided each side by –3.

Example:
1.7a + 8 – 1.62a = 0.4a – 0.32 + 8 (2 or less decimal
places in each term.)
170a + 800 – 162a = 40a – 32 + 800 Moved decimal 2
places in each term.
8a + 800 = 40a + 768 Combined like
terms.
800 = 32a +
768 Subtracted 8a from each side.
32 =
32a
Subtracted 768 from each side.
1 =
a
Divided each side by 32.
